INTERIOR LAMP BATTERY SAVER CONTROL
If interior lamp is left “ON”, it will not be turned out even when door is closed.
BCM turns off interior lamp automatically to save battery 30 minutes after ignition switch is turned off.
BCM controls interior lamps listed below:
Luggage room lamp
Vanity mirror lamp
Map lamp

Precautions for Supplemental Restraint System (SRS) “AIR BAG” and “SEAT
BELT PRE-TENSIONER”
AGS000GO
The Supplemental Restraint System such as “AIR BAG” and “SEAT BELT PRE-TENSIONER”, used along
with a front seat belt, helps to reduce the risk or severity of injury to the driver and front passenger for certain
types of collision. This system includes seat belt switch inputs and dual stage front air bag modules. The SRS
system uses the seat belt switches to determine the front air bag deployment, and may only deploy one front
air bag, depending on the severity of a collision and whether the front occupants are belted or unbelted.
Information necessary to service the system safely is included in the SRS and SB section of this Service Man-
ual.
WARNING:
To avoid rendering the SRS inoperative, which could increase the risk of personal injury or death
in the event of a collision which would result in air bag inflation, all maintenance must be per-
formed by an authorized NISSAN/INFINITI dealer.
Improper maintenance, including incorrect removal and installation of the SRS, can lead to per-
sonal injury caused by unintentional activation of the system. For removal of Spiral Cable and Air
Bag Module, see the SRS section.
Do not use electrical test equipment on any circuit related to the SRS unless instructed to in this
Service Manual. SRS wiring harnesses can be identified by yellow and/or orange harnesses or
harness connectors.
Precautions Necessary for Steering Wheel Rotation After Battery DisconnectAGS000L4
NOTE:
This Procedure is applied only to models with Intelligent Key system and NVIS/IVIS (NISSAN/INFINITI
VEHICLE IMMOBILIZER SYSTEM - NATS).
Remove and install all control units after disconnecting both battery cables with the ignition knob in the
″LOCK″ position.
Always use CONSULT-II to perform self-diagnosis as a part of each function inspection after finishing
work. If DTC is detected, perform trouble diagnosis according to self-diagnostic results.
For models equipped with the Intelligent Key system and NVIS/IVIS, an electrically controlled steering lock
mechanism is adopted on the key cylinder.
For this reason, if the battery is disconnected or if the battery is discharged, the steering wheel will lock and
steering wheel rotation will become impossible.
If steering wheel rotation is required when battery power is interrupted, follow the procedure below before
starting the repair operation.
OPERATION PROCEDURE
1. Connect both battery cables.
NOTE:
Supply power using jumper cables if battery is discharged.
2. Use the Intelligent Key or mechanical key to turn the ignition switch to the ″ACC″ position. At this time, the
steering lock will be released.
3. Disconnect both battery cables. The steering lock will remain released and the steering wheel can be
rotated.
4. Perform the necessary repair operation.
5. When the repair work is completed, return the ignition switch to the ″LOCK″ position before connecting
the battery cables. (At this time, the steering lock mechanism will engage.)
6. Perform a self-diagnosis check of all control units using CONSULT-II.

AUTOMATIC DRIVE POSITIONERPFP:28491
System Description AIS002XB
The system automatically moves the driver seat to facilitate entry/exit to/from the vehicle. The automatic
driver positioner control unit can also store the optimum driving positions (driver seat, pedal position and
door mirror position) for 2 people. If the driver is changes, one-touch operation allows changing to the
other driving position.
The settings (ON/OFF) of the automatic sliding seat (Entry/Exiting operation) at entry/exit can be changed
as desired, using the display unit in the center of the instrument panel. The set content is transmitted by
CAN communication, from display unit (without NAVI) or display control unit (with NAVI) to driver seat con-
trol unit.
Using CONSULT-II, the seat slide amount at entry/exit setting can be changed.
MANUAL OPERATION
The driving position [seat position, steering wheel position (tilt, telescopic) and door mirror position] can be
adjusted with the power seat switch or ADP steering switch or door mirror remote control switch.
NOTE:
The seat can be manually operated with the ignition switch OFF.
The door mirrors can be manually operated with the ignition switch turned ACC or ON.
A U T O M AT I C O P E R AT I O N
NOTE:
Disconnecting the battery erases the stored memory.
After connecting the battery, insert the key into the ignition cylinder and turn the driver door switch ON (open)→OFF (close)→ON
(open), the Entry/ Exiting operation becomes possible.
After exiting operation is carried out, return operation can be operated.
NOTE:
During automatic operation, if the ignition switch is turned ON→START, the automatic operation is suspended. When the ignition switch
returns to ON, it resumes.
MEMORY STORING AND KEY FOB INTERLOCK STORING
Store the 2 driving positions and shifts to the stored driving position with the memory switch.
Function Description
Memory switch operation The seat, steering and door mirror move to the stored driving position by pushing
memory switch (1 or 2).
Entry/Exiting functionExiting operation At exit, the seat moves backward and steering wheel moves forward/upward.
Entry operationAt entry, the seat and steering wheel returns from the exiting position to the previous
driving position.
Key fob interlock operationPerform memory operation, exiting operation and entry operation by pressing key fob
unlock button.
Auto operation temporary stop
conditions.When ignition switch turned to START during memory switch operation and return opera-
tion, memory switch operation and entry operation is stopped.
Auto operation stop conditions.
When the vehicle speed becomes 7 km/h (4 MPH) or higher.
When the setting switch, memory switch 1, or 2 are pressed.
When A/T selector lever is in any position other than P.
When the door mirror remote control switch is operated (when ignition switch turned to
ON or ACC).
When power seat switch turned ON.
When ADP steering switch turned ON (telescopic operation or tilt operation).
When door mirror operates (only memory switch operation).
When driver seat sliding Entry/Exiting setting is OFF (only entry/exiting operation).
When steering wheel tilt and telescopic Entry/Exiting setting is OFF (only entry/exiting
operation).
When the tilt and telescopic sensor malfunction is detected.
